Basis Capital sues Goldman over Timberwolf CDO
Defunct Australian hedge fund Basis Capital has filed a lawsuit against Goldman Sachs this week over its purchase of part of the Timberwolf CDO
The Congressional hearings targeting Goldman have essentially become free discovery for investors looking to sue over their losses. The emails from Goldman bankers will ensure more suits to come. To paraphrase Chairman Mao, "May a thousand lawsuits blossom."
